The summit convened carbon market stakeholders, policymakers, and industry leaders from the Asia-Pacific region to exchange insights, share best practices, and foster collaboration on scaling carbon markets, climate finance, and decarbonization pathways. The summit deepened understanding of regulatory mechanisms like Article 6 of the Paris Agreement, strengthen both compliance and voluntary carbon markets, and support the development of nature-based solutions and net-zero strategies.
ACS2024 facilitated meaningful dialogue among over 800 delegates, enhancing regional cooperation in advancing carbon pricing mechanisms and transition finance. Participants gained valuable knowledge on policy frameworks, market innovations, and investment opportunities, positioning them to better navigate the evolving climate action landscape. The summit catalysed partnerships, informed strategic climate planning, and reinforced Asia’s leadership role in the global transition toward a low-carbon and climate-resilient economy.
